The Indonesian entertainment industry has experienced significant growth and popularity in recent years, not only within the country but also globally. The rise of social media and video-sharing platforms has contributed to the widespread dissemination of Indonesian popular videos, showcasing the country's rich cultural heritage, creativity, and talent.

Indonesian pop music, also known as "pop Indonesia," has become increasingly popular, both locally and internationally. Artists like Isyana Sarasvati, who is known for her soulful voice and genre-bending style, have gained a massive following across Asia. Other notable artists, such as Raisa Andriana and Maudy Ayunda, have also made a name for themselves in the industry, with their catchy and upbeat melodies.

Moreover, the "mukbang" (eating show) genre, imported from South Korea, has been completely indigenized. Indonesian ASMR and eating videos do not feature delicate noodles; instead, they showcase the aggressive, spicy crunch of kerupuk (crackers) or the visceral consumption of sambal and fried chicken, often accompanied by the creator's loud, enthusiastic commentary. This hybridity demonstrates that Indonesian viewers are not passive consumers of global trends; they actively appropriate and transform them into something distinctly their own, fueled by humor, appetite, and a sense of communal chaos.
